Upgrade windows 2003 SP1 teaming
Hello to all,
I need your help
I have upgraded several windows server 2000 SP4 to windows 2003 SP1, but when I want to see the estates of "My Network connections" they don't appear, the same as the estates of any portfolio don't come out the safe-deposit lash.
I think that the problem this focused to the upgrade and the existence of configured teaming.
When not being able to consent to the estates of my network connections it doesn't allow me desistalar the teaming and to prove.
Thank you.

Re: Upgrade windows 2003 SP1 teaming
Hi,
As you have upgraded OS, you can try uninstalling the NIC driver and software completely from the server and install the latest driver after a reboot.
You can download latest NIC driver and teaming software from HP site.
